    Hi @wkleem,

    1Password 6 doesn't remove deleted and trash-emptied items (tombstones) from the local database after a sync. We skip importing newer tombstones but we don't remove existing tombstones in the local database yet. This is coming in a future update when we have full support for local vaults.

  • Hi @wkleem,

    Please do take a look but the macOS version of 1Password should be matching the iOS's item count since it does remove the items from the local database once sync'ed, the issue is internal to the 1Password 6 for Windows version only. It is not going to reduce the item count no matter how many items you deleted and emptied the trash.

    If you must fix it now, what you can do is remove the vault from 1Password 6 and re-add it.

  • Hi @wkleem,

    Does it mean that if I log out of the vault ( Dropbox) and I will have to do it for all my devices?

    Only on Windows PCs with 1Password 6, no other 1Password apps have this limitation.

    In addition, do not log out of Dropbox account, just remove the vault via Settings > Accounts & Vaults > Dropbox - Local vault submenu > Remove and re-add it in the Dropbox > Open Vault submenu.
